From 0810034004424e7915bcb5152413564bcdbc633f Mon Sep 17 00:00:00 2001 From: whirigoyen Date: Fri, 24 Jun 2022 11:28:06 +0200 Subject: [PATCH] =?UTF-8?q?Ajout=20section=20"Probl=C3=A8mes=20d'acc=C3=A8?= =?UTF-8?q?s"?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- HowtoProFTPD.md | 19 +++++++++++++++++++ 1 file changed, 19 insertions(+) diff --git a/HowtoProFTPD.md b/HowtoProFTPD.md index 3c73b9ae..b8ceb604 100644 --- a/HowtoProFTPD.md +++ b/HowtoProFTPD.md @@ -74,6 +74,12 @@ Si l'IPv6 n'est pas fonctionnel sur votre serveur : UseIPv6 off ~~~ +Sur le firewall, il faut ouvrir les ports 20 et 21, et les ports passifs : + +~~~ +iptables -A INPUT -p tcp --dport 60000:61000 -m state --state NEW,ESTABLISHED,RELATED -j ACCEPT +~~~ + ### Configuration dans différents VirtualHost @@ -605,3 +611,16 @@ On la positionne dans une balise `` comme ceci : AllowOverwrite on ~~~ + + +### Problèmes d'accès + +En cas d'erreurs d'accès, bien vérifier que les ports 20 et 21 sont ouverts, ainsi que les ports passifs : + +~~~ +iptables -A INPUT -p tcp --dport 60000:61000 -m state --state NEW,ESTABLISHED,RELATED -j ACCEPT +~~~ + + +En cas d'erreurs de permission, il vérifier que l’UID et le GID sont bien mis explicitement (en chiffres) comme propriétaires des répertoires et fichiers auxquels l'utilisateur FTP est censée avoir accès. En effet, ProFTPd n’est pas capable de lire les noms des utilisateurs Unix dans `/etc/passwd`. +